What is the Gentlest Form of Yoga?

Yoga is an ancient practice that has been cherished for its ability to harmonize the body, mind, and spirit. While some styles of yoga focus on strength, flexibility, and endurance, others prioritize gentleness, relaxation, and healing. For individuals seeking a yoga practice that is soft, nurturing, and accessible, identifying the gentlest form of yoga is crucial.

Understanding Gentle Yoga

Gentle yoga refers to styles and practices that emphasize slow movements, deep breathing, and mindfulness. These forms of yoga are suitable for beginners, seniors, individuals with injuries, and anyone looking for a low-impact way to enhance well-being. Unlike vigorous yoga styles such as Ashtanga or Power Yoga, gentle yoga avoids strenuous postures and instead focuses on ease, comfort, and relaxation.

The Gentlest Forms of Yoga

Several yoga styles are recognized for their gentle approach. Below are the top choices for those looking for the least physically demanding yet deeply restorative forms of yoga.

1. Hatha Yoga

Hatha Yoga is often considered the foundation of all modern yoga styles. It involves slow-paced stretching, basic poses (asanas), and breath control (pranayama). Hatha yoga classes typically move at a measured pace, making them an excellent choice for beginners and individuals seeking a mild practice. The focus is on alignment, breath awareness, and gentle movement rather than intensity or endurance.

Benefits:

  • Improves flexibility and mobility
  • Enhances body awareness
  • Reduces stress and promotes relaxation

2. Yin Yoga

Yin Yoga is a passive practice that targets the deep connective tissues, such as ligaments, joints, and fascia. Poses are held for extended periods (typically 3–5 minutes), allowing the body to soften and release tension gradually. Unlike active yoga styles, Yin Yoga requires little muscular effort, making it one of the most meditative and restorative options.

Benefits:

  • Enhances joint health and flexibility
  • Encourages deep relaxation and mindfulness
  • Supports emotional well-being and stress relief

3. Restorative Yoga

Restorative Yoga is designed to promote complete relaxation by using props such as bolsters, blankets, and blocks to support the body in comfortable postures. This practice is incredibly gentle, with poses held for extended periods to facilitate deep rest and healing. It is particularly beneficial for individuals recovering from injury, illness, or stress.

Benefits:

  • Promotes deep relaxation and rejuvenation
  • Supports the nervous system and reduces anxiety
  • Helps in recovering from physical or emotional stress

4. Chair Yoga

Chair Yoga is an accessible and adaptive form of yoga designed for individuals who have difficulty practicing traditional floor-based yoga. It involves modified poses performed while sitting on a chair or using it for support. Chair Yoga is ideal for seniors, office workers, and those with limited mobility.

Benefits:

  • Improves posture and circulation
  • Provides gentle movement for those with mobility issues
  • Enhances balance and coordination

5. Kundalini Yoga (Soft Variation)

While traditional Kundalini Yoga can be intense, softer variations focus on gentle breathing techniques, chanting, and meditative postures. This practice enhances spiritual awareness and mental clarity, making it suitable for individuals seeking a calming yet energizing experience.

Benefits:

  • Encourages deep breathing and oxygenation
  • Enhances emotional resilience and mental clarity
  • Supports overall spiritual well-being

Choosing the Right Gentle Yoga Style

When selecting a gentle yoga practice, consider your personal needs, physical condition, and wellness goals. Here are some factors to help determine the best fit:

For deep relaxation: Restorative Yoga

For gentle stretching: Yin Yoga

For improving mobility: Hatha Yoga or Chair Yoga

For mindfulness and spiritual growth: Kundalini Yoga (soft variation)

Who Can Benefit from Gentle Yoga?

Gentle yoga is suitable for almost everyone, particularly:

  • Beginners who are new to yoga and looking for a non-intimidating introduction
  • Seniors who need a low-impact practice to maintain mobility and balance
  • Individuals with injuries or chronic pain who require safe, restorative movements
  • Pregnant women (with modifications) seeking a nurturing exercise routine
  • People dealing with stress, anxiety, or depression who benefit from the calming effects of slow movement and deep breathing

Final Thoughts

The gentlest form of yoga depends on individual preferences and physical capabilities. However, styles such as Restorative Yoga, Yin Yoga, and Chair Yoga are widely regarded as the least physically demanding while offering profound mental and emotional benefits. Whether you are looking to reduce stress, improve flexibility, or simply experience relaxation, gentle yoga provides a welcoming and nurturing space for all practitioners. By incorporating these soft practices into your routine, you can enjoy the many benefits of yoga without strain or intensity, making it a sustainable and fulfilling path to well-being.
